The Salt Water Original sandal, the first to debut from Walter Hoy’s workshop in 1944, is defined by its hand-stitched, non-slip, moulded rubber sole and scuff-resistant, water-friendly genuine leather upper. They clean up easily, come with rust-proof brass buckles and are made for in-and-out-of-water wear. Available in adult and children’s sizes, this timeless style is popular among celebrities and fashionistas.
